Cholelithiasis is the condition of having one or more calculi (gallstones) formed within the gallbladder or, when stones migrate, within the biliary ductal system, resulting from the supersaturation and crystallization of bile constituents — most commonly cholesterol, bilirubin pigment, or calcium salts. It is distinguished from cholecystitis, which refers specifically to inflammation of the gallbladder wall (most often caused by stone obstruction of the cystic duct) and from choledocholithiasis, which denotes stones residing within the common bile duct rather than the gallbladder itself, though the two conditions frequently coexist and are coded separately. The underlying pathophysiological mechanism involves an imbalance between the solubility of bile components and their concentration: cholesterol stones (the most common type, ~80% of cases in Western populations) form when bile becomes supersaturated with cholesterol relative to bile salts and phospholipids, while pigment stones form from excess unconjugated bilirubin, often in the setting of hemolytic disease or biliary infection. Cholelithiasis may be entirely physiological in presentation — the majority of gallstones are asymptomatic and discovered incidentally — or pathological, manifesting as biliary colic, acute cholecystitis (K81.0), cholangitis (K83.09), or pancreatitis (K85.10-K85.12) when a stone obstructs the cystic, common bile, or pancreatic duct. For ICD-10-CM coding, the primary axis of specificity is location (gallbladder vs. bile duct) and presence of complications (obstruction, acute cholecystitis, chronic cholecystitis, or acute-on-chronic cholecystitis), with the full K80.xx family requiring precise documentation of both to assign the most specific code. Cholelithiasis is commonly confused with biliary dyskinesia — the key distinction is that dyskinesia involves abnormal gallbladder motility without stones, coded to K82.8, whereas cholelithiasis requires confirmed calculi on imaging.

The word entered English medical usage in the 1850s as cholelithiasis (noun), formed directly from Greek elements in Neo-Latin scientific nomenclature — literally “condition of bile stones.” The root lithos (“stone”) is extraordinarily productive in medical terminology and connects cholelithiasis to the entire -lith- family: nephrolithiasis (nephro- + lith- + -iasis → “condition of kidney stones”), urolithiasis (uro- + lith- + -iasis → “condition of urinary stones”), sialolithiasis (sialo- + lith- + -iasis → “condition of salivary duct stones”), and lithotripsy (lith- + -tripsy → “stone crushing”). The combining form chole- (“bile”) is equally productive: cholecystitis (chole- + cyst- + -itis → “inflammation of the bile bladder”), choledocholithiasis (chole- + docho- + lith- + -iasis → “condition of stones in the bile duct”), cholangitis (chol-+ angi- + -itis → “inflammation of bile vessels/ducts”), and cholesterol (chole- + stereos → “solid bile substance”).

Cholecystitis — inflammation of the gallbladder, most commonly caused by cystic duct obstruction by a gallstone; when occurring together with cholelithiasis, the combination is coded with a single combination code from the K80.0x (acute) or K80.1x (chronic) subcategories rather than coding both K80.xx and K81.x separately — a critical combination code rule for inpatient coding
Choledocholithiasis — gallstones that have migrated from the gallbladder into the common bile duct; coded separately at K80.3x-K80.5x; clinically significant because CBD stones cause obstructive jaundice, cholangitis, and pancreatitis; always query when ERCP or intraoperative cholangiogram is performed
Cholangitis — bacterial infection of the bile ducts, most commonly caused by choledocholithiasis with obstruction; coded to K83.09 (other cholangitis) as a complication; Charcot’s triad (fever, jaundice, RUQ pain) and Reynolds’ pentad (+ shock + altered mental status) are clinical triggers for query
Acute pancreatitis — inflammation of the pancreas caused by gallstone obstruction at the ampulla of Vater; coded to K85.10-K85.12 (biliary acute pancreatitis); the gallstone etiology must be documented to assign the biliary subtype — query when pancreatitis admission includes cholelithiasis on imaging
Biliary obstruction — blockage of bile flow through the cystic or common bile duct by a calculus; reflected in ICD-10-CM as the “with obstruction” axis within the K80.xx combination codes (e.g., K80.21 vs. K80.20); always query for obstruction when dilation of the CBD is noted on imaging or bilirubin is elevated
Biliary dyskinesia — abnormal gallbladder motility without stones; presents similarly to biliary colic but is distinguished by a normal ultrasound and abnormal HIDA scan with low ejection fraction; coded to K82.8 — not K80.xx; a key differential when cholecystectomy is performed without confirmed stones
Jaundice — yellowing of skin and sclera from hyperbilirubinemia; occurs when choledocholithiasis obstructs bile flow; coded as R17 when present as a symptom not integral to the primary diagnosis — query for the underlying cause (obstruction vs. hepatic vs. hemolytic)
Cholesterol — the primary constituent of the most common gallstone type; hypercholesterolemia and obesity are major risk factors for cholesterol gallstone formation; code comorbid hyperlipidemia (E78.xx) separately when documented
Hepatolithiasis — stones within the intrahepatic bile ducts; less common, associated with recurrent pyogenic cholangitis; coded to K83.1 (obstruction of bile duct) or K80.80-K80.81 (other cholelithiasis); query for this when intrahepatic duct dilation is noted
Postcholecystectomy syndrome — persistent biliary symptoms following gallbladder removal; may indicate retained CBD stone or sphincter of Oddi dysfunction; coded to K91.5
Hemolytic anemia — systemic condition causing excess bilirubin production, predisposing to pigment gallstone formation; code the specific anemia (D55.x-D58.x) as a comorbidity when documented as contributing to cholelithiasis
Abdominal ultrasound — primary and first-line diagnostic modality for gallstone detection; highly sensitive (>95%) for gallbladder stones; less sensitive for choledocholithiasis (CBD stones), which may require MRCP or EUS for definitive diagnosis

⚠️ Coding Note: The K80.xx family is built on a two-axis matrix — (1) stone location (gallbladder, bile duct, or both) and (2) complication status (acute cholecystitis, chronic cholecystitis, acute-on-chronic, cholangitis, or no cholecystitis) — plus the obstruction flag as the final digit (0 = without, 1 = with); all three axes must be captured from documentation before assigning a code, and a query should be generated whenever the physician documents only “cholelithiasis” or “gallstones” without specifying inflammation or obstruction status. A critical combination code rule: do not separately code K81.x (cholecystitis) when stones are present — the K80.0x and K80.1x subcategories are combination codes that fully capture both the stone and the inflammation; coding both K80.xx and K81.x is duplicative and incorrect. The highest-value undercoding alert in this family is obstruction — when imaging documents a dilated common bile duct, elevated direct bilirubin, or delayed biliary drainage, the “with obstruction” 7th character should be assigned, and a physician query should confirm obstruction if not explicitly stated, as this distinction affects medical necessity and DRG weight. When biliary acute pancreatitis (K85.10-K85.12) is the reason for admission and cholelithiasis is the confirmed etiology, the pancreatitis is typically sequenced as principal diagnosis with K80.xx as a secondary code, unless the clinical circumstances clearly indicate the stone as the primary focus of treatment (e.g., emergent ERCP performed before pancreatitis workup). For inpatient profee encounters involving laparoscopic cholecystectomy with intraoperative cholangiogram (CPT 47563), always review the operative report for CBD stone documentation — a positive cholangiogram finding supports upgrading the ICD-10-CM from a K80.2x (gallbladder stones without cholecystitis) to a K80.5x or K80.6x (bile duct stone or combined) code.
